    Not this 180C. http://www.lincolnelectric.com/asset...473-1/e724.pdf
    30% at 130 amps. Definitely not showing 20%Transformers fall off faster than that.
    From the operator's manual.

    ON the 200 imig you could expect about 10% at max. But that is not official because as I said, it is temporary surge current that is not going to reach that amount of time...it's all theoretical. What's more important is to compare the RATED duty cycle, not the max amp duty cycle for a MIG. That is what is real, consistent and what will be used.

    The main reason they give the transmig, and the equivalent TA fabricator 181 a max duty cycle rating is NOT primarily for the MIG in general, but for the other processes present.
